For hospitals, laboratories, and other places where a lot of information and data needs to be processed, the single-screen display and operation often have inconvenience in interaction. Taking the hospitals as an example, with the development of medical technology and the progress in informatization of the hospital, especially the construction of various systems of intelligent wards, many display screens are provided in a specific region in the ward, or the display screens are provided in a plurality of specific regions of the ward with each having a specific purpose. During the use, the display screens generally operate independently of each other in most of the time. However, when the amount of information and data to be displayed is great, the plurality of pages may be displayed only on one screen, which may require switching the pages repetitively and limiting the display region to the exclusive screen of each system.

For instance, since the hospital has a large number of systems and the suppliers are scattered, each system is usually equipped with a separate display screen, such as call intercom, physical sign monitoring, infusion monitoring, electronic whiteboard, etc. Except for the electronic whiteboard, other display screens do not have operating functions. In addition, each terminal display screen only displays its own content. Thus, when there are multiple tasks to be processed on the same system, it often happens that many people wait in line behind the same terminal display screen for operation while other terminals are idle. As a result, each display terminal cannot be fully utilized, which not only causes a waste of resources, but also causes a low efficiency in collaboration among the medical staff.

In some related embodiments, the page on a certain display screen may be expanded to other display screens for display by connecting an expansion screen. However, the expansion screen generally connects the external display screen to the current display screen in a hard connecting fashion via a dedicated cable, such as a dedicated high-definition multimedia interface (HDMI) cable.

In the split-screen display method according to the exemplary embodiment of the present disclosure, at least one association display screen associated with the main operation display screen is determined, and pages to be displayed on the main operation display screen are transmitted to each association display screen for display over a network, such that any interface can be expanded to any split-screen without the hard connecting fashion when the comparison or auxiliary display is required, and multi-dimensional data information can be simultaneously displayed on a plurality of display screens to improve the efficiency of data display and the ability of information transmission, thereby preventing the display region of data from being limited by a single display screen. By displaying multi-dimensional data information simultaneously on a plurality of display screens, users do not need to turn pages frequently on the same display screen when viewing and using data, thereby improving the user's efficiency in the data processing process.

Taking the medical data as an example, if medical staff want to view the information and examination report of a patient separately while viewing all the patient information on the main operation display screen, they may transmit the patient's information to a neighboring association display screen for display and then transmit the patient's examination report to another association display screen for display. As a result, the multi-dimensional data information can be viewed simultaneously, there is no need to insert a connecting line between each display screen, and the subsequent operations of the medical staff on the main operation display screen are not influenced, thereby improving the work efficiency of the medical staff.

In step S110, at least one association display screen associated with the main operation display screen is determined.

In this exemplary embodiment, the main operation display screen refers to a terminal display screen corresponding to the system currently operated by the user. The operation system herein may be, for example, an android system or a windows system, and the main operation display screen may be operated via a mouse, or an operable touch screen system may be configured for operation by direct touch. The association display screen may also be, for example, a terminal display screen under an android system or a windows system, and may be deployed with a related resident program. The resident program herein is a non-interface application program provided on the association display screen, which may always run, after being set, in the background of the system without affecting any function of the original system in the association display screen. For example, the resident program may automatically start following the system and register the corresponding display screen information into a server.

When the main operation display screen further serves as an association display screen corresponding to other main operation display screens, a related resident program shall also be deployed thereon.

In this exemplary embodiment, as shown in FIG. 2, determining at least one association display screen associated with the main operation display screen includes the following steps.

In step S210, connectable display screens of the main operation display screen are acquired, and information of all the connectable display screens is transmitted to the main operation display screen.

The connectable display screen of the main operation display screen refers to other display screens that can be connected to the main operation display screen and receive data or messages transmitted by the main operation display screen. For example, the connectable display screen may be disposed adjacent to or in a same region with the main operation display screen to thereby enable the user to view at the same time.

In this exemplary embodiment, the server may acquire the connectable display screens of the main operation display screen according to the region where each display screen is disposed, and the method specifically includes: acquiring the region where the main operation display screen is disposed and the region where other display screens except the main operation display screen are disposed, and then taking the other display screens in a same region with the main operation display screen as the connectable display screens of the main operation display screen.

For example, in the hospital, the display screens in the same ward or the same office may be determined as the display screens in the same region, and other display screens in the same region with the main operation display screen may be taken as the connectable display screens of the main operation display screen.

In this exemplary embodiment, the server may further acquire the connectable display screens of the main operation display screen according to the distance between the main operation display screen and other display screens except the main operation display screen, and the method specifically includes: acquiring distances between the main operation display screen and other display screens, and taking the other display screens whose distance from the main operation display screen is not greater than a distance threshold as the connectable display screens of the main operation display screen.

If the main operation display screen is disposed in a rather large region or not in a specific religion, the display screens adjacent to or within a certain distance from the main operation display screen may be taken as the connectable display screens of the main operation display screen. For example, each display screen may be pre-set with corresponding position parameters, and the server determines the distance between the main operation display screen and other display screens by acquiring the position parameters of the main operation display screen and other display screens. For another example, Bluetooth and other wireless power-on technologies may be installed on each display, such that the main operation display screen may acquire the signal strength transmitted by other display screens via the Bluetooth and determine the distance between the main operation display screen and other display screens based on the signal strength as received. In addition, the distance between the main operation display screen and other display screens may also be determined by other methods, such as wireless fidelity (WIFI) positioning, etc., which is not specifically limited in this exemplary embodiment.

After acquiring the connectable display screens of the main operation display screen, the server transmits the information of all the connectable display screens to the main operation display screen. In an exemplary embodiment, the server may generate a list of the information of all the connectable display screens, and transmit the list to the main operation display screen for the user to view and select.

In step S220, in response to a selection operation on the main operation display screen regarding the connectable display screens, the connectable display screen as selected is determined as the association display screen.

After the server transmits the list of the information of all the connectable display screens to the main operation display screen, the user may select the connectable display screens in the list by clicking, checking and other operations, and determine the selected connectable display screen that meets the user's current needs as the association display screen.

For example, at least one connectable display screen may be selected and determined as the association display screen.

For example, it is also possible to not perform the step S220, and take all the connectable display screens as acquired in step S210 as the association display screens. In addition, some designated display screens may also be preset as association display screens connectable to the main operation display screen. For some specific display screens that are not in the same region or far away, they may be set as the connectable display screens of the main operation display screen.

In step S120, in response to the split-screen operation acting on the main operation display screen, the target association display screen corresponding to the split-screen operation is determined from the association display screen, and page parameters of the to-be-displayed page in the main operation display screen are acquired.

The target association display screen refers to an association display screen designated by the user through the split-screen operation to display the current to-be-displayed page. The split-screen operation may be achieved through multiple types of operations.

In response to the split-screen operation acting on the main operation display screen, the server determines the target association display screen corresponding to the split-screen operation from the association display screens. Simultaneously, the main operation display screen transmits the page parameters of the to-be-displayed page that needs to be displayed currently to the server in response to the split-screen operation.

If the system of the main operation display screen includes a processor, the processor in the main operation display screen may further be configured to perform the steps of determining the target association display screen from the association display screens and acquiring the page parameters of the to-be-displayed page in the main operation display screen.

In this exemplary embodiment, the target association display screen corresponding to the split-screen operation may be determined from the association display screens by a swiping split-screen operation. As shown in FIG. 3, determining, in response to the split-screen operation acting on the main operation display screen, the target association display screen corresponding to the split-screen operation from the association display screens may include the following steps.

In step S310, a swiping direction of the swiping split-screen operation is acquired in response to the swiping split-screen operation acting on the main operation display screen.

In step S320, the association display screen matching the swiping direction is determined as the target association display screen.

Taking the touch display screen as an example, the user may determine the target association display screen by swiping operations on the main operation display screen. For example, if the user swipes to the left on the main operation display screen, the server may determine the association display screen whose position parameter is disposed on the left side of the main operation display screen as the target association display screen by acquiring the preset position parameters of each display screen, or acquire the signal direction of other association display screens on the main operation display screen via Bluetooth and determine the association display screen whose signal direction is on the left side of the main operation display screen as the target association display screen. If the user swipes to the right, the server may determine the association display screen on the right of the main operation display screen as the target association display screen with the same method.

When there is a plurality of association display screens on one side of the main operation display screen, all association display screens on that side may be determined as the target association display screen, or one of them is selected randomly as the target association display screen, or one of them is configured as the target association display screen through preset settings. For example, the association display screen most frequently used by the user may be counted based on the user's past behavior habits and then taken as the target association display screen.

In this exemplary embodiment, the target association display screen corresponding to the split-screen operation may also be determined from the association display screens by popping up a screen selection interface. The specific method includes, popping up, in response to the split-screen operation acting on the main operation display screen, a screen selection interface on the main operation display screen; and determining, in response to a screen selection operation acting on the screen selection interface, the association display screen corresponding to the screen selection operation as the target association display screen.

For example, the user may right-click, long-press, click on the interface pop-up control, or perform other types of operations to allow the screen selection interface to be popped up on the main operation display screen. The screen selection interface may include a list of all the association display screens to be selected. By clicking the control corresponding to a certain association display screen in the list, the server may determine the association display screen as the target association display screen.

In this exemplary embodiment, the target association display screen corresponding to the split-screen operation may also be determined from the association display screens via the split-screen interface. As shown in FIG. 4, determining, in response to the split-screen operation acting on the main operation display screen, the target association display screen corresponding to the split-screen operation from the association display screens may include the following steps.

In step S410, in response to the split-screen operation acting on the main operation display screen, a split-screen interface is displayed on the main operation display screen. The split-screen interface herein includes a main screen window for displaying a list of the pages to be displayed and a slave screen window for displaying a list of the association display screens.

In response to the split-screen operation on the main operation display screen, the user may, for example, right-click, long-press, click the interface pop-up control or perform other types of operations to allow the screen selection interface to be popped up on the main operation display screen.

FIG. 5 shows a schematic diagram of a split-screen interface according to some embodiments of the present disclosure. The main operation display screen is currently displayed as a split-screen interface 510, and the split-screen interface 510 includes a main screen window 501 and a slave screen window 502. The main screen window 501 displays a list of controls of the to-be-displayed page on the main operation display screen, including a control 503 of a to-be-displayed page 1 and a control 504 of a to-be-displayed page 2. A list of the association display screen controls is displayed in the slave screen window 502, including a control 505 of an association display screen 1, a control 506 of an association display screen 2, a control 507 of an association display screen 3, and the like.

In step S420, in response to the dragging operation from a to-be-displayed page control to an association display screen control, the association display screen corresponding to the dragging operation is determined as the target association display screen of the to-be-displayed page.

The to-be-displayed page control herein is a control of the to-be-displayed page in the list of pages to be displayed, and the association display screen control is a control of the association display screen in the list of association display screens.

In response to the dragging operation from the to-be-displayed page control in the list of pages to be displayed to the association display screen control in the list of association display screens, the association display screen corresponding to the dragging operation may be determined as the target association display screen of the to-be-displayed page. For example, if the user drags the control 503 of the to-be-displayed page 1 to the position where the control 505 of the association display screen 1 is disposed, the server determines the association display screen 1 as the target association display screen corresponding to the to-be-displayed page 1.

In this exemplary embodiment, since the main operation display screen includes a touch display screen, the aforesaid methods for determining the target association display screen may all be completed by a touch operation.

In step S130, the page parameters of the to-be-displayed page are transmitted to the target association display screen to enable the target association display screen to display contents of the to-be-displayed page based on the page parameters.

In this exemplary embodiment, besides the data information displayed in the to-be-displayed page, the page parameters of the to-be-displayed page may further include information such as the display size of the to-be-displayed page while being displayed on the main operation display screen. The display size may include the display interface ratio, such as 16:9, or 4:3, etc., and the information regarding whether the display is horizontal or vertical. The display interface ratio may be a ratio between the horizontal length and the vertical height of the display screen.

Since the display sizes of the main operation display screen and the target association display screen may be different, the page parameters of the to-be-displayed page shall be adjusted firstly, and then transmitted to the target association display screen for displaying the pages. The method includes: acquiring display screen information of the target association display screen, and then obtaining a target page parameter based on the page parameters of the to-be-displayed page and the display screen information of the target association display screen; and transmitting the target page parameter to the target association display screen to enable the target association display screen to display contents of the to-be-displayed page based on the target page parameter.

The display screen information of the target association display screen includes display size information of the target association display screen.

In this exemplary embodiment, as shown in FIG. 6, obtaining the target page parameter based on the page parameters of the to-be-displayed page and the display screen information of the target association display screen includes the following steps.

In step S610, the size information of the to-be-displayed page is acquired from the page parameters of the to-be-displayed page, and whether display size information of the target association display screen matches the size information of the to-be-displayed page is judged.

Judging whether the display size information of the target association display screen matches the size information of the to-be-displayed page may be implemented by judging whether the target association display screen and the main operation display screen have a same display interface ratio or whether they are both horizontal display screens or vertical display screens.

For example, if the target association display screen and the main operation display screen have a same display interface ratio and are both horizontal or vertical display screens, it is determined that the display size information of the target association display screen matches the size information of the to-be-displayed page. If the target association display screen and the main operation display screen do not have a same display interface ratio or are not both horizontal or vertical display screens, it is determined that the display size information of the target association display screen does not match the size information of the to-be-displayed page.

In step S620, in a case that the display size information of the target association display screen matches the size information of the to-be-displayed page, the target page parameter is acquired based on the page parameters of the to-be-displayed page.

In the case that the display size information of the target association display screen matches the size information of the to-be-displayed page, it indicates that the display size of the to-be-displayed page when displayed on the main operation display screen matches the display size of the target association display screen. For example, if the display interface ratios thereof are both 16:9, the target page parameter may be directly acquired without converting the size information in the page parameters of the to-be-displayed page.

In step S630, in a case that the display size information of the target association display screen does not match the size information of the to-be-displayed page, the size conversion is performed on the size information of the to-be-displayed page based on the display size information of the target association display screen, and the target page parameter is acquired based on converted size information of the to-be-displayed page.

The display size information of the target association display does not match the size information of the to-be-displayed page, which may for example include the following cases where the display interface ratio of the to-be-displayed page on the main operation display screen is 16:9, whereas the display interface ratio of the target association display screen is 4:3, or the main operation display screen is a horizontal screen, whereas the target association display screen is a vertical screen. In the cases, the size conversion shall be performed firstly to thereby acquire the target page parameters based on the converted size information of the to-be-displayed page. Otherwise, the page displayed on the target association display screen may be compressed or elongated, which may cause some confusion to the user.

During the size converting process for the to-be-displayed page, the content to be displayed in the to-be-displayed page may be adjusted after converting the size information of the to-be-displayed page into the display size information of the target association display screen. For example, if the content of the to-be-displayed page includes images and text, the resolution and size of the image may be adjusted to an appropriate size, and for the text portion, the maximum number of words as displayed in each line of the text may be adjusted, or values of the font size, line spacing, etc. may be adjusted, such that the content of the to-be-displayed page can be displayed normally on the target association display screen at an appropriate ratio.

After acquiring the target page parameter of the to-be-displayed page, the server may transmit the target page parameter to the resident program corresponding to the target association display screen, and the resident program displays the content of the to-be-displayed page based on the target page parameter as acquired.

In this exemplary embodiment, when the target page parameter is transmitted to the target association display screen, a screen identification number of the target association display screen may be acquired from the display screen information of the target association display screen, and then the target page parameter is transmitted to the target association display screen based on the screen identification number.

In an exemplary embodiment, the screen identification number may include a display screen number, an Internet Protocol (IP) address or other screen identification numbers which may be used to distinguish respective display screens, and the information may be transmitted to a designated target association display screen according to the screen identification number.

In this exemplary embodiment, the page parameters of the to-be-displayed page may further include page display time of the to-be-displayed page, and the target page parameter may include the page display time of the to-be-displayed page. After the content of the to-be-displayed page is displayed based on the target page parameter as received by the target association display screen, the page display time of the to-be-displayed page may further be acquired from the target page parameter to enable the target association display screen to display the content of the to-be-displayed page based on the page display time.

The target association display screen may also include a timing shutdown function. When the display time of the to-be-displayed page in the target association display screen exceeds the specified page display time, the target association display screen may automatically exit the to-be-displayed page. In addition, the user may further manually exit the to-be-displayed page according to actual needs; or when the target association display screen receives the page closing message, the to-be-displayed page may be directly exited.

In this exemplary embodiment, when the page display time of the to-be-displayed page on the target association display screen has expired, the page content as displayed on the target association display screen is reverted to an original page before the display of the to-be-displayed page.

When the page display time of the to-be-displayed page on the target association display screen is over, or the user manually transmits the exit message of the to-be-displayed page, the target association display screen exits the to-be-displayed page and reverts the content as displayed to the original page as displayed previously, which thereby causes no impact on the use of the target association display screen per se.

FIG. 7 shows a complete flowchart according to some embodiments of the present disclosure, and in FIG. 8 shows a system architecture diagram corresponding to FIG. 7. FIGS. 7 and 8 are examples of the steps in this exemplary embodiment, and the flowchart is implemented by following steps.

In step S710, a resident program is installed on all association display screens that may be employed.

In step S720, the main operation display screen acquires a list of neighboring available association display screens from a monitoring server.

The system architecture diagram of FIG. 8 schematically shows the main operation display screen 801 and the monitoring server 802, and the relationship between the available association display screens 803 and 804. In practical applications, the number of selectable association display screens is not limited, and this exemplary embodiment is only an example for illustration.

In step S730, after the user selects an appropriate association display screen, the page parameters of the to-be-displayed page that need to be displayed are transmitted to the monitoring server.

In step S740, the monitoring server transmits the page parameters of the main operation display screen to the resident program of the corresponding association display screen.

For example, if the target association display screen selected by the user is the association display screen 803, the monitoring server 802 may transmit the page parameters of the to-be-displayed page on the main operation display screen 801 to the resident program 805 of the association display screen 803. If the target association display screen selected by the user is the association display screen 804, the monitoring server 802 may transmit the page parameters of the to-be-displayed page on the main operation display screen 801 to the resident program 806 of the association display screen 804.

In step S750, the resident program lights up the screen of the association display screen based on the page parameters as acquired, displays the designated page in the foreground based on the parameters, and closes the page regularly or waits for a closing message based on requirements of the parameters.

The resident program transmits the page parameters to the corresponding target association display screen based on the page parameters of the to-be-displayed page as acquired, and closes the page regularly based on settings of the time parameter or waits for the page closing message transmitted by the user.

In step S760, the monitoring server monitors device dynamics of each association display screen in real time, and automatically removes the device when the device is offline.

The association display screen may be automatically removed from the list of association display screens when it is offline.
